Bought this part a little more than 2 years ago. The part has only been installed for 2 years. The car has driven 7k miles since install.

The parts themselves started rusting after 4 months, the quality of the parts is below OEM. I was pushed to believe that AMS was a performance vender but, have found out the truth. I personally am not on the AMS hate band wagon. I would just like to share the experience that stop me from making the biggest mistake of my life and buying their adjustable suspension kit.

My cars steering has been pretty shaky lately so i take it to go get an alignment and the guys tells me i dont need an alignment. I say whats wrong then. He proceeds to tell me my outer tie rods are completely shot, I refuse since they have only been installed for 2 years and 7k miles. He takes me inside the bay and shows me. He says they are both completely shot in the same way. I tell him the details on their age and he says thats crap. Ive seen 10 year old cars with original outer tie rods that dont look this bad.

So basically, never again will I buy AMS. I know how it works now. Its a great product as long as it breaks down after their 30 day warranty!
